This floating device monitors temperature, pH, and ORP (a substitute for free chlorine), which together give you a solid picture of your pool’s disinfection capabilities. It updates automatically every 15 minutes. While many chemistry monitors require replaceable supplies (which is an expensive approach) and regular battery replacements to operate, Iopool’s solution is solid state and requires no maintenance except storing it outside the pool in the winter months. I used mine for two full swimming seasons until it died (at which point I need to replace it), and I like it so much that I simply dropped its successor in the water over the summer. —Christopher null

For Cannonball soundtracks
No pool party is complete without some tunes, and this is our favorite Bluetooth speaker, which JBL touts as “life-proof.” I can confirm that statement; My family’s long-suffering Flip 7 was rained on, splashed around, strapped to the back of my son’s mountain bike while jumping, and survived all sorts of falls and other misadventures. It’s completely waterproof and IP68 rated, so you won’t even have to worry if it falls into the pool. I haven’t tested it, but JBL says it can survive submerged in about 5 feet of water for 30 minutes.
Never aspire again
Manual pool vacuums are so last century. WIRED reviewer Christopher Null has been testing pool cleaning robots for four years and this one from Beatbot, he says, is the best he’s tested. Not only does it excel at prescribed cleaning tasks, but its battery life is also phenomenal at six hours, it has AI-powered debris detection, and its companion app is excellent. You can also skim the surface of your pool if necessary. Best of all, it floats when it’s ready, so there’s no need to retrieve it from the bottom of the pool. (Which is good, he says, because it’s pretty heavy.)

Best resort towels
Any respectable day at the pool begins and ends with a quality towel, and the ones from Cozy Earth are the best I’ve ever used. My favorite from the brand’s line is the Seaside Resort towel. Made from 100 percent OEKO-TEX certified cotton, it’s perfectly thick and plush and large enough to cover a lounger. One side has a low pile, which works well for the beach as it will trap less sand. The Classic Stripe Resort Towel is also solid but a little less luxurious, with a cotton-viscose blend but more color options (six, compared to Seaside’s two).
